The 2002 Nicholls State Colonels football team represented Nicholls State University in the 2002 NCAA Division I-AA football season. The Colonels were led by fourth-year head coach Daryl Daye. They played their home games at John L. Guidry Stadium and were a member of the Southland Conference. They finished the season 7–4, 3–3 in Southland play to finish tied for third place.
Previous season
The Colonels finished the season 3–8, 1–5 in Southland play to finish in sixth place.
Schedule
Date | Time | Opponent# | Rank# | Site | TV | Result |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
August 29 | West Virginia Tech (NAIA)* | John L. Guidry Stadium • Thibodaux, LA | W 63–6 | ||||||
September 7 | at North Texas (Division I-A)* | Fouts Field • Denton, TX | L 0–23 | ||||||
September 14 | at Samford* | Seibert Stadium • Homewood, AL | W 45–17 | ||||||
September 21 | Jacksonville State | John L. Guidry Stadium • Thibodaux, LA | W 14–6 | ||||||
September 28 | at Southern* | Ace W. Mumford Stadium • Baton Rouge, LA | W 21–13 | ||||||
October 5 | Florida Atlantic* | John L. Guidry Stadium • Thibodaux, LA | W 33–22 | ||||||
October 12 | Stephen F. Austin | John L. Guidry Stadium • Thibodaux, LA | L 14–17 | ||||||
October 19 | at Southwest Texas State | Bobcat Stadium • San Marcos, TX (Battle for the Paddle) | W 24–21 | ||||||
October 24 | Northwestern State | John L. Guidry Stadium • Thibodaux, LA (NSU Challenge) | L 14–21 | ||||||
November 9 | at Sam Houston State | Bowers Stadium • Huntsville, TX | W 34–16 | ||||||
November 23 | at McNeese State | Cowboy Stadium • Lake Charles, LA | L 21–33 | ||||||
*Non-conference game. ![]() |
